ArticleZip > Jquery Css Or Selector

Jquery Css Or Selector

Jquery makes selecting HTML elements in your web page a breeze, and one powerful tool in its arsenal is the CSS OR selector. You might be wondering, what is this OR selector in jQuery, and how can I use it effectively in my code? Well, fret not, because we've got you covered with all the ins and outs of the jQuery CSS OR selector in this article.

Let's start with the basics. The CSS OR selector in jQuery allows you to select multiple elements that match any of the specified selectors. This means that you can combine different selectors using a comma (`,`), and jQuery will find all elements that match any of those selectors.

For example, if you want to select all `

` and `

` headers in your document using the CSS OR selector, you can write the following jQuery code:

Javascript

$('h2, h3').css('color', 'blue');

In this code snippet, `$('h2, h3')` selects all `

` and `

` elements in the document, and the `.css('color', 'blue')` part changes the text color of these elements to blue.

The CSS OR selector can be incredibly handy when you want to apply the same styling or behavior to multiple elements that don't share a common class or identifier. It helps you write cleaner and more efficient code by grouping together selectors that serve a similar purpose.

Another use case for the CSS OR selector is when you want to target specific elements within a given set of elements. For instance, if you have multiple `

` elements with different classes and you want to select all `

` elements inside them, you can use the following jQuery code:

Javascript

$('.class1, .class2').find('p').css('font-style', 'italic');

In this example, `$('.class1, .class2')` selects all elements with the classes `class1` and `class2`, `.find('p')` then finds all `

` elements inside these selected elements, and `.css('font-style', 'italic')` sets the font style of these `

` elements to italic.

It's important to note that the CSS OR selector in jQuery follows the same syntax rules as CSS, so you can use any valid CSS selectors when combining them with the OR operator.

In conclusion, the jQuery CSS OR selector is a powerful tool that allows you to target multiple elements efficiently by grouping selectors together. Whether you want to apply styling, manipulate the DOM, or handle events on specific sets of elements, the CSS OR selector can streamline your code and make your development process smoother.

Next time you find yourself needing to select multiple elements in jQuery, remember the CSS OR selector and leverage its versatility to tackle your web development tasks with ease. Happy coding!